私はこのプラグインをハッキングする方法を理解しようとしています。Gravity Formsパーソナリティクイズアドオン。 (https://wordpress.org/plugins/gravity-forms-personality-quiz-add-on/)Gravity Formsパーソナリティクイズアドオン
基本的に私はクイズ内の特定の質問に「ウェイト」を追加するために4つのフィールドを作成しました。プラグインに付属するランダムオプションのタイブレーク機能を使用するのではなく、バックエンドのACFフィールド内で、重要な順番で質問の番号を格納します(つまり、フィールド2には2番があり、質問2はタイブレイカーの最も重要な質問です)。
各回答にはN、I、SまたはDに関連する特定の文字値があります。同数の場合(つまり、「N」の数字が&「選択」されている場合)、コードは循環して表示されます最初のタイブレイカー問題(この場合は質問2)にNまたはIのいずれかの値がある場合、その文字が最終結果になります。質問2に対してNまたはIが選択されていない場合、タイブレイカーコードは次に重視される次の質問に移動し、同じテストを実行します。
問題は最初のクイズでのみ機能し、パートナークイズの「あなたのラブスタイルクイズ」はまったく機能しないようです。
誰かがこの作業を行う方法に関する提案があれば、私に知らせてください。ここで
は、スレッドと私のコードへのリンクです:https://wordpress.org/support/topic/tie-breakers-via-acf/